Distance education, which has gained much attention in the recent past, has been attracting lakhs of aspirants with its advantages and/or benefits. Since the craze for the distance education is increasing, let’s tour the reasons.

1. Study Along With Job The first and foremost advantage why many people choose the distance learning programmes is that one can pursue studies without resigning from their jobs. One can attain the degree and professional skills with the distance education. Most of the top distance education universities provide weekends classes to provide inputs. Students can also get their doubts clarified in this weekend session.

2. Affordable Many students start their professional career immediately after pursuing their undergraduate courses. Though some students are eager to pursue masters after the bachelors, they halt their dreams because of the high tuition fees. Compared to regular courses, the cost of the distance education is very less. The fee for the distance education course is value for money. However, the fees will go high for the courses which require the practical laboratories.

3. Switch Between The Topics Students can switch between the subjects and topics in distance education because there is no time frame. While coming to the regular education, they have to follow the schedule prepared by the institute.

4. Comfort The distance education will provide a great comfort for mastering the course. Students who opt distance education can start and stop their study depending upon their state of mind. One can enjoy the study when they are relaxed. However, too much comfort while studying is not a good idea.

5. Add Stars To Your Profile Be it a job-seeker or blue-collar employee, distance education adds uniqueness to your profile. Aspirants can take up the distance education while preparing for the jobs or pursuing any regular education. This will impress the recruiter in an interview. And the same is the case with a professional guy for career advancement.

6. Accepted By Employers Earlier, the recruiters did not show much interest in the distance education degrees but the time has changed their mindset. Many employers are now looking for a person who possesses a diploma because he/she will have more scope to learn things compared to others. However, employers will consider or give more weightage to the distance education programmes that are accredited by the Distance Education Council (DEC).

Apart from the pros of distance education, there are a few cons to it. The most popular disadvantages are no direct contact with the faculty, more dependence on technology and lack of personal interaction with fellow students.
